HARVEY-COOK v. STEEL


124 A.D.2d 709 (1986)

S. Harvey-Cook, Respondent, v. Burton B. Steel, Appellant

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

November 17, 1986


Ordered that the judgment is affirmed, with costs.

The defendant pleaded guilty to a charge of grand larceny in the third degree, admitting that he received Medicaid funds through the submission of claims for psychiatric services that were never performed. As part of his sentence, he was required to, and did, make restitution.
